use std::{ io, error, fmt };
#[derive(Debug)]
pub enum Error {
Io(io::Error),
Cql(cql::Error),
}
impl error::Error for Error { }
impl fmt::Display for Error {
fn fmt(&self, f: &mut fmt::Formatter) -> fmt::Result {
match *self {
Error::Io(ref error) => error.fmt(f),
Error::Cql(ref error) => error.fmt(f),
}
}
}
impl From<io::Error> for Error {
fn from(err: io::Error) -> Error {
Error::Io(err)
}
}
impl From<cql::Error> for Error {
fn from(err: cql::Error) -> Error {
Error::Cql(err)
}
}
pub mod cql {
use std::{ error, fmt };
#[derive(Clone, PartialEq, Eq, PartialOrd, Ord, Debug, Hash)]
pub enum Error {
DimensionTooSmallError,
IndexOutOfRangeError { dimension_index: usize, requested: u64, min: u64, max: u64 },
DimensionsOutOfRangeError { requested: usize, min: usize, max: usize },
ElementsNotLinkedError { x_dimension: usize, x: u64, y_dimension: usize, y: u64 },
}
impl error::Error for Error { }
impl fmt::Display for Error {
fn fmt(&self, f: &mut fmt::Formatter) -> fmt::Result {
match *self {
Error::DimensionTooSmallError => write!(f, "Dimensions must have a capacity of 1 or higher"),
Error::IndexOutOfRangeError { dimension_index, requested, min, max } =>
write!(
f,
"Requested index '{}' for dimension index '{}' was out of range, value must be between {} and {}",
requested, dimension_index, min, max
),
Error::DimensionsOutOfRangeError { requested, min, max } =>
write!(f, "Requested dimension '{}' was out of range, .len() must be between {} and {}", requested, min, max),
Error::ElementsNotLinkedError { x_dimension, x, y_dimension, y } => write!(f, "Requested dimension '{}', element '{}' was not linked to dimension '{}', element'{}",
x_dimension, x, y_dimension, y),
}
}
}
}
